Skip to Content

THG is counting down the 100 Hottest Bikini Bodies of 2012!

From now until the end of the year, we’ll be paying tribute to the hottest of the hot with bikini photos galore. The competition is guaranteed to be sweltering.

Keeping the heat rising at #20: Miranda Kerr!

Evan Spiegel and Miranda Kerr Pic
Photo via Getty Images for Republic Records

Most recently Jennifer Love Hewitt bikini photos made THG’s hot list.

Now, it’s the Victoria’s Secret stunner from down under!


Orlando Bloom’s better half – half of KerrBloom! – is just  … wow.

The 29-year-old Miranda Kerr has been a VS staple for years.

We’re starting to get an idea of why that might be the case here.

Wearing anything or nothing, her bikini body looks pretty unreal.

Well played, genetics. So very well played, indeed. Respect.

Also, for the photographers who captured these pics. Nice.

Click to enlarge more stunning Miranda Kerr photos below!

Who’s next? Check back soon to see THG bikini babe #19!